Why do I have SKUs with "+MF+" in Seller Central?

Last updated about 5 years ago

Overview

Zentail simplifies your ability to manage your FBA and FBM Amazon SKUs by merging them in Zentail. This creates a +MF+ version in Seller Central for SKUs that start as FBA but are then sold as FBM. Zentail will never send a +MF+ SKU into ShipStation or any other supported 3rd party integration.

For example; when you have FBA and FBM inventory for SKU ABC in Zentail, Zentail sends a SKU ABC+MF+ into Seller Central as an FBM SKU. The reason we do this is because Amazon requires your FBA and FBM SKUs to be of different values and we want Zentail users to be able to manage as 1 SKU in Zentail.

To recap: 


  • In Zentail you will never see a +MF+ version of a SKU.
  • You will only see +MF+ SKUs in Seller Central.
  • This convention allows you to  manage FBA and FBM inventory in one central view in Zentail -- no dealing with two different SKUs for the same exact product.
  • This allows you to easily list FBA and FBM to the same ASIN simultaneously
  • This allows you to make all of your inventory available on your channels and avoid a channel rejecting or not listing duplicate SKUs that share the same UPC or unique identifier.
  • This allows us to provide you with simplified reporting and analytics.
  • The only limitation is that you cannot use separate pricing for FBA and FBM once you merge them in Zentail.
  • We never send +MF+ SKUs to any other channel or 3rd party that we're integrated with (i.e. Jet, eBay, Walmart, SkuVault, ShipStation). 
  • If you use a 3rd party service that we don't offer an integration for which pulls data from Amazon Seller Central, then your +MF+ SKU will appear in that service.
